    <title>SECTOR SPECIFIC REQUIREMENTS FOR EOU/SEZ UNITS</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/acts?id=19409</link>
    <description>Sector-specific conditions for EOU/SEZ units require approvals for coffee and canalized exports of high-grade iron ore, restrict polyester yarn job work and third party exports, prescribe procedures for sale of surplus power including duty-free inter EOU/SEZ transfers and DTA permission with applicable duty, and set value addition and operational limits for plastics, textiles, tea, segregation activities, spices, and gem and jewellery under the Handbook and Board of Approval oversight.</description>
